In 2014, the organization officially changed its name from Parents, Families, and Friends of s and Gays to, simply, PFLAG. This change was made to accurately reflect PFLAG members, those PFLAG serves, and the inclusive work PFLAG has been doing for decades. PFLAG celebrates its 50th anniversary in 2023.
